    The music you’ll hear in episode 12 is near and dear to my musical heart. Answering last week’s challenge, we’ll stop by California’s capital, Sacramento, my hometown. Several name artists and familiar songs originated in Sacramento, and I even took the opportunity to throw in an Exotica artist, see episode 11 for more on the genre. The spotlight album is Lulu’s Back in Town by Mel Tormé and Marty Paich Dek-Tette, one of my favorite all-time Jazz singers with a sweet supporting band. Tormé is super versatile, rooted in Jazz, putting his own spin on Pop Standards, genius improvisation skills, drummer extraordinaire, and a well-respected entertainer. The challenge songs this week are No Milk Today by Herman’s Hermits, Harry Nilsson singing Without You, and Brian Hyland’s Sealed with a kiss.
